
Due to the presence of Christians, Iran hosts a number of famous churches that Some of them have a lot of reputation worldwide. The St. Thaddeus Monastery is one of these churches located in West Azerbaijan.
The name of this spectacular destination is the Ghareh church, the Thaddeus Church, or the Church of Tetavus. This historic church, which has traversed all the bitter and sweet events, today hosts one of the most important ceremonies of the Armenians.
This significant holy building is so high that it has been named on the World Heritage List (UNESCO) and has become a valuable heritage of the world.
Tetavus was one of the apostles of Christ, who, during the Parthians (40 or 43 AD), entered Iran to promote the religion of Christianity. In 66 AD, Tetavus and his followers were killed at the command of the king of Santruk. Armenians believe that the corpse of the sacred Tetavus is located in the right chamber of the altar of the current church.
In addition to sacredness, the specific features of the architecture of this building also make a significant contribution. The St. Thaddeus Monastery is enclosed by thick walls of defense, towers, and a bulwark. This church has the main entrance and a few small doors. So, it can be considered a castle. On the four sides of this church are five Watchtowers that form an arc.
The church is located on a hillside that on the east side is a shallow valley with a stream running through it.
The eye-catching relief of the outer wall of the church is embellished with black and white marble stones, creating a spectacular sight on the ceiling of the church altar.
This church is divided into two new and old parts. In 1319, a strong earthquake caused the destruction of the church. The eastern part of the church was the only part that was not damaged. Damaged parts were rebuilt by a person called Zakaria within ten years. The eastern part, which is healthy, is black, and the new part is made of white marble, which gives the church two colors. The older part of the black building does not have a lot of decorations and is very simple.
The best time to visit the church is from May to the end of October. Remember not to go to church in the first week of August because the entrance of non-Christians is forbidden due to the religious ceremony.
The best way is to start the trip from Tabriz, and after passing through the cities of Marand and Qarahziyaeddin. Then go to Showt-Chaldoran Road and a little driving, you will see the St. Thaddeus Monastery at the junction to your right.
